Technology confuses me so I would like a very "dummy-proof" answer to this, if possible!

 

How do I send the results of a pocket querry to my GPS? I have figured out how to send individual caches to my GPS (I just plug in my Garmin Nuvi 40LM and click the "send to GPS" button, dummy-proof!!). However, when I make a pocket querry, how can I get all these results downloaded to my GPS with one click? Or do I have to go to each individual cache and click "Download to GPS"? That would take all day... and my tendonitis would not be happy about it!

Have you chosen a day of the week for your Pocket Query to run? If not, it hasn't run yet. Once it does run, one of two things will happen:

1. If the result of the PQ contains 500 or less caches, a file will be emailed to you.

2. If the result contains more than 500 caches, the email will contain a link to the website where you can download the file.

Once you get the ZIP file, it will contain one or two GPX files (the first contains caches, the second contains additional waypoints). You'll need to somehow transfer these GPX files onto your GPS. I'm not familiar with that model of GPS, so I don't know if you can just drag-and-drop GPX files onto it. Someone else may be able to shed more light on that. It's possible that you'll need additional software to get the files onto the GPS.
